innovaTel is a leading telepsychiatry provider dedicated to improving access to exceptional psychiatric care. Quartet is a leading tech-enabled behavioral health company that works with health plans, systems, and provider groups to deliver speed to quality behavioral health care for all. Quartet advances quality care as defined by four measures: speed to care, seamless patient experiences, improved health outcomes, and affordability for patients. In 2021, Quartet acquired innovaTel and are now coming together to deliver on our shared mission, delivering speed to quality mental health care for all. We know this is vital in realizing our shared mission to improve speed to quality mental health care for all. innovaTel is looking for a full-time Licensed Clinical Social Worker licensed in Minnesota to work with patients across the LIFESPAN in an Outpatient Community Mental Health Center Setting. The company offers a fully remote work environment, flexible schedules, competitive compensation, and a range of benefits including mental health benefits, PTO, paid holidays, and more. The successful candidate will be responsible for performing initial mental health diagnostic assessments, developing individualized treatment plans, and documenting clinical findings and services provided in the electronic medical record. They will also participate in treatment meetings, consultation, and collaboration with members of the clinical team. The ideal candidate should have relevant and active LCSW license in the state of Minnesota, be certified and/or experienced in common therapeutic modalities, and have excellent communication and critical analysis skills. Preferred qualifications include experience in caring for patients with Serious Mental Illness and co-occurring substance use disorders, as well as previous telemedicine experience and proficiency in using online tools and technology to deliver care and communicate with patients. Responsibilities: - Perform initial mental health diagnostic assessments with treatment recommendations. - Develop an individualized, prescriptive treatment plan to fit the needs of each patient using appropriate diagnostic criteria. - Develop a strong rapport with a diverse set of patients exclusively through the telehealth modality. - Document concurrently all clinical findings and services provided in the electronic medical record as required by standards of care. - Participate in treatment meetings, consultation, and collaboration with members of clinical team. - Be present and available on-screen for the duration of the contracted hours.
